Medicaid Expansion Boosts Hospital Bottom Lines — And Prices

(By Phil Galewitz for Kaiser Health News)

The Medicaid expansion promoted by the Affordable Care Act was a boon for St. Mary’s Medical Center, the largest hospital in western Colorado. Since 2014, the number of uninsured patients it served dropped by more than half, saving the nonprofit hospital more than $3 million a year.

But the Grand Junction hospital’s prices did not go down.  Continue reading article here…
